By controlling your portions and monitoring your caloric intake, you can assure yourself that you are burning more calories and fat than you are adding to your waistline.

Eat early and eat often. This may be counter intuitive but it actually does work. Try it and you’ll discover that if you watch what you eat and how much of it you eat, that if you were to munch on smaller portions throughout the day rather than having only 3 large meals a day, that you would rarely feel hungry and your metabolism will shoot through the roof.

Write down what you are eating. It’s easy to forget what you have been putting into your mouth, but by writing it down you will give yourself an accurate view of what you are eating. This provides you with some accountability and knowledge as to what you are including in your diet.
